Output 2897e074d477aec07aac30095a619a6a91d07f3b714f0e6c051a3c64436a90fd:13

value
523558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086d3fc2bb08e35a4bc363160a057e0118c2c021 OP_EQUAL
address
32TaCqUHs2dp3AtU35SGU79hNgWTJ1hTgR
transaction
2897e074d477aec07aac30095a619a6a91d07f3b714f0e6c051a3c64436a90fd
confirmations
45838
spent
true